Blueberry Lemon French Toast Casserole

Blueberry Lemon French Toast Casserole

A delightful Blueberry Lemon French Toast Casserole that's easy to prepare and perfect for brunch gatherings.
Prep Time 30 minutes
Cook Time 50 minutes
Soaking Time 1 hour
Total Time 2 hours 20 minutes
Servings: 8 slices
Course: BREAKFAST & BRUNCH
Cuisine: American
Calories: 320

Ingredients
  

For the Casserole
  • 8 cups Challah or brioche bread cubed
  • 2 cups Fresh blueberries
  • 6 Large eggs
  • 2 cups Whole milk
  • 2 Lemons Zest and juice
  • 1 cup Granulated sugar
  • 2 teaspoon Pure vanilla extract
  • 1 teaspoon Ground cinnamon

Equipment

  • baking dish
  • mixing bowl
  • whisk

Method
 

Instructions
  1. Preheat the oven to 350°F (175°C) and lightly spray a baking dish with nonstick cooking spray.
  2. Whisk together the eggs, milk, sugar, lemon zest and juice, vanilla extract, and cinnamon in a large bowl until well combined.
  3. Layer half the cubed bread in the baking dish, sprinkle half the blueberries on top, then pour half the custard mixture over them.
  4. Repeat with the remaining bread, blueberries, and custard.
  5. Cover the dish and refrigerate for at least an hour or overnight to soak.
  6. Bake uncovered for 45-50 minutes until golden brown and the center is set.

Notes

Dust with powdered sugar for an elegant finish. For optimal results, prepare the casserole the night before.
